Immigrants from Ecuador vs Immigrants from Panama College, Under 1 year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 270,962,752 people shows no corre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Ecuador and percentage of population with at least college, under 1 year education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.023 and weighted average of 58.7%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 221,184,524 people shows a poor neg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Panama and percentage of population with at least college, under 1 year education in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.169 and weighted average of 63.4%, a difference of 8.0%.
